Terelyne is a polyester resin formed by the reaction of ethane-1,2-diol and:

Correct answer: C. Benzene-1,4-dicarboxylic acid

  • A. Adipic acid
  • B. Hexamethylene diamine
  • C. Benzene-1,4-dicarboxylic acid
  • D. Epichlorohydrin

Explanation

The correct answer is Option C:Benzene-1,4-dicarboxylic acid. Terelyne is a type of polyester formed by the reaction of ethane-1,2-diol (ethylene glycol) and benzene-1,4-dicarboxylic acid (terephthalic acid). Polyesters are formed through a condensation reaction between diols and dicarboxylic acids. The other options do not participate in the formation of polyesters: adipic acid and hexamethylene diamine are used in nylon production, while epichlorohydrin is used in forming epoxy resins.
